Japanese variety-store chain with housewares, toys, stationery, decorations, bento supplies & gifts.

Daiso has a lot of school and craft supplies, cleaning supplies, makeup and nail polish, storage containers, snacks and drinks, Croc like slippers , party supplies, bowls and cups and more. Most items as $1.50 and some may be $2 or a little more, but still a great bargain to be had and the quality is better than the dollar store. Items that are more than $1.50 have clear signs. The only tip I have is to go early or late in the afternoon. This Daiso is in the same shopping center as Mitsuwa Marketplace so parking can sometimes be tough. Happy shopping.

You can find many Japanese household goods here for $1.75 each only, except for some pricier items that have their price marked in Yen, and you have to use their conversion table, which is posted everywhere, to find out the price in USD. Most of the stuff are pretty usable, but of course you can’t expect the highest quality for $1.75. And there is a lot of cutely designed stuff. Compared to the Daiso on Stevens Creek which is only 3 miles away, we feel this Daiso has more variety in the stuff that they carry.
